// Heads up, reviewer: this threshold came straight out of the Lumenweave
// accessibility audit we ran last sprint. The old value (3.2) let a bunch of
// muted-gray labels slip through on the Dashlet settings panel, which failed
// WCAG AA for normal text. Priya from the design guild signed off on 4.5 as
// the floor for all body copy in Glimmerkit themes. Don't lower this without
// re-running the contrast sweep. The audit run that validated this value is
// recorded below.

pipeline stamp: htk21_cc68b8e00e3cb5ca75ae8

- [ ] **Audit-log viewer (Lanternfish v2.3)** — pagination fix is merged, retention filter works now, and the export button no longer 500s on empty ranges. Needs one more smoke pass from QA before we ship Thursday. If you're testing, make sure you're on the right build, noted below.

session token of kahag-bawip = htk6_729d08

Handover for support: the Mapletide address autocomplete widget now debounces input at 300ms and caches suggestions per session. Known issue: apartment-number parsing fails for hyphenated entries; workaround is manual entry, tracked as ticket 412. Ilsa owns the fix, due next sprint. If customers report empty dropdowns, check the suggestion service health page first. For reference, the widget's backing service currently runs with these configuration values.

settings of fahag-haduf:
[ulaox]
port = 8443
region = south-2
host = ulaox.lumiccorp.internal
timeout_ms = 500
retries = 8